Purpose

The Dental Hygienist will develop and implement individualized dental care plans for patients, perform patient education, discharge planning, and patient/family teaching under the supervision of a qualified dentist. Work in partnership and joint accountability with other team members to achieve Neighborcare's Mission, Guiding Principles, Service Commitments and Goals.

Neighborcare Health offers a robust benefit package including Health, Wellness & Retirement benefits: Medical, Dental & Vision Insurance, 18 days of Paid Time Off, 9-Paid Holidays, Retirement with Matching, Life & AD&D, Pet Insurance, Employee Assistance Program, & More! This position is eligible for the Staff Referral Program

In this position you will:

* Assess dental conditions and needs of patient; use patient screening procedures to include medical history review, dental charting, and perio charting; takes patient vital signs as required. Delivers direct patient care to patients as assigned, using establish dental hygienist procedures; performs routine treatment procedures, such as cleaning, polishing, x-rays, application of sealants and fluorides, and related procedures

* Documents dental history or chief complaint; records and reports pertinent observations and patient reactions to dental staff, as appropriate; documents lab procedures and ensures follow up on results in electronic dental records and electronic dental records and electronic health records

* Assists with or institutes emergency measures for sudden adverse developments during treatment of patients. May provide supervision of or training for students assigned to Neighborcare Health as part of their professional education

About Neighborcare Health

At Neighborcare Health, we believe everyone deserves a place to call their health care home, where a team of medical, dental and mental health professionals work in collaboration with each patient to develop a personal health improvement plan. We are the largest provider of primary medical, dental and behavioral health care services in the Seattle area serving low-income and uninsured families and individuals, seniors on fixed incomes, immigrants, and the homeless. Each year we care for about 75,000 patients at our nearly 30 non-profit medical, dental and school-based clinics. We ask everyone ...to pay what they can, but no one is turned away due to inability to pay. Our clinics are located in neighborhoods where health disparities are the greatest, and our care teams, who speak over 55 languages and dialects, are as diverse as our patients.
